Liverpool face PSG competition for Napoli defender Kalidou Koulibaly

Liverpool face competition from PSG should they firm up their interest in Napoli defender Kalidou Koulibaly.

L'Equipe says PSG will focus their attentions on Koulibaly this summer in their bid to find a replacement for Thiago Silva.

The Senegal international has been linked with several of Europe's top clubs, including Liverpool and Real Madrid, however the French outfit are believed to hold an upper hand.

Having already dealt with Napoli's owner Aurelio De Laurentiis for deals on Edinson Cavani and Ezequiel Lavezzi, director of football Leanardo knows what it takes to strike an agreement with the Serie A side.

The club are unwilling to lower their asking price of £89million, despite the effect the coronavirus outbreak is likely to have on the upcoming transfer window.
